Donald Trump sent a letter to Israeli President Isaac Herzog, urging him to consider a "full pardon" for Prime Minister Binyamin Netanyahu, who faces three corruption cases. Herzog confirmed receipt of the letter but highlighted the need for any pardon request to follow legal procedures, mentioning that Netanyahu has not made an official application. Opposition leader Yair Lapid warned that Israeli law requires an admission of guilt for a pardon, emphasizing that any application made without such a confession could have serious consequences for Netanyahu.
